PENINGKATAN BERPIKIR KOMPUTASIONAL ANAK USIA 5-6 TAHUN MELALUI MEDIA MAZE BOARD Rini Anggraeni; Dadan Nugraha; Budi Iskandar

Abstract

ABSTRACT Technological advancements require children to develop computational thinking skills from an early age; however, these skills have not yet developed optimally among children aged 5–6 years. This study aimed to improve children's computational thinking skills through a Maze Board based on Unplugged Coding. The novelty of this study lies in the use of the Maze Board as a concrete learning medium designed according to the characteristics of early childhood learning through play-based and problem-solving activities. This research employed Classroom Action Research based on the Kurt Lewin model conducted in two cycles involving Group B children at TK Artanita Al Khoeriyah. Data were collected through observation, field notes, and documentation and analyzed qualitatively and quantitatively. The results showed that children's computational thinking skills improved from 49.43% in the pre-cycle to 65.27% in Cycle I and 81.25% in Cycle II. The children demonstrated progress in sequencing steps systematically, recognizing patterns, and independently correcting errors. The findings indicate that the Maze Board based on Unplugged Coding effectively enhances computational thinking skills, logical reasoning, and active participation in learning activities. Therefore, this medium can serve as an innovative alternative for developing computational thinking skills in early childhood education. The Competency Gap of Early Childhood Education Teachers in Technology-Based Learning : A Digital Literacy Perspective Between Technology Use and Instructional Design Dadan Nugraha; Gilar Gandana; Taopik Rahman

Abstract

This study aims to analyze the competency gap of early childhood education (ECE) teachers in technology-based learning from a digital literacy perspective, particularly between technology use and instructional design. The study employed a quantitative approach with a cross-sectional survey design involving 217 ECE teachers selected through purposive sampling. Data were collected using a Likert-scale questionnaire (1–5), which was validated using product moment correlation and tested for reliability using Cronbach’s Alpha (α = 0.964). Data were analyzed using descriptive statistics and gap analysis. The results indicate that teachers’ competencies in technology-based learning are at a moderate level (mean = 2.55). The technology use dimension shows a higher mean score (2.60) compared to instructional design (2.46), with a gap of 0.14. These findings suggest that teachers are capable of using technology in learning activities but have not yet optimally developed systematic technology-based instructional design. This gap indicates that teachers’ digital literacy remains at the operational level and has not yet progressed to higher levels involving creation and integration. The implications of this study highlight the need to strengthen teacher competencies through professional development programs emphasizing technology-based instructional design, practice-oriented training, and systemic support to enhance digital literacy comprehensively. This study contributes to the advancement of digital literacy and technology integration in early childhood education and provides a foundation for developing future teacher competency improvement models.

Pelatihan Pemanfaatan Artificial Intelligence (AI) bagi Guru PAUD dalam Pengembangan Buku Cerita Interaktif Budi Iskandar; Dadan Nugraha; Nugraha Adhi Pratama; Jenniva Septiyani Putri; Hasna Syamila; Iftahiyanis Syukriyah

Abstract

This community service activity aims to enhance the skills and independence of Early Childhood Education (ECE) teachers in utilizing Artificial Intelligence (AI) technology as a tool for designing interactive storybooks as learning media in ECE. The implementation of the service uses a participatory action research method involving 56 ECE teachers in the border areas of Garut and Tasikmalaya. The stages of the activity include situational analysis, module preparation, workshops, product creation assistance, and evaluation using pre-training and post-training questionnaires. The results of the service show a significant increase in the pedagogical and technical competencies of the participants. The average mastery of the material by the participants skyrocketed from 22% before the training to 89% after the mentoring. The most drastic increase occurred in the basic understanding of AI, which rose by 78%, and the ability to compose narrative prompts, which increased by 79%. This activity successfully facilitated teachers in independently producing digital interactive storybooks, with 95% of participants stating they were ready to implement them in classroom learning activities. It is recommended that similar training and mentoring be conducted regularly to strengthen the literacy ecosystem for early childhood education teachers and to optimize the ethical and sustainable use of AI in the field of education.
PENINGKATAN KEMAMPUAN BERPIKIR KOMPUTASIONAL ANAK USIA 5-6 TAHUN MELALUI IMPLEMENTASI MEDIA BOARD GAME BERBASIS UNPLUGGED CODING Wina Rahmadani Juwita; Dadan Nugraha

Abstract

This study aims to improve the computational thinking skills of 5–6-year-old children through the use of board games. This study employed the Kemmis-McTaggart model of Classroom Action Research (CAR), conducted in two cycles: planning, implementation, observation, and reflection. The study was conducted at RA Al Islam in Tasikmalaya City with 23 children in Group B, aged 5–6 years, as the research subjects. Data were collected through observation using an instrument that measured four elements of computational thinking—decomposition, pattern recognition, abstraction, and algorithms—and were then analyzed using both quantitative and qualitative descriptive methods. The results showed that the use of board games was able to improve children’s computational thinking skills. The percentage of children achieving computational thinking skills increased from 45.11% in the pre-cycle phase to 54.62% in Cycle I and reached 83.97% in Cycle II. These findings indicate that board games are an effective alternative learning medium for developing computational thinking skills in early childhood.
